STEWARDS’ REPORT

GOLD COAST TURF CLUB

Saturday, 8 July 2000

WEATHER: FINE TRACK: GOOD

RAIL: OUT 6 METRES FROM 1,800 TO 1,000 METRES
OUT 7.5 METRES FROM 1,000 TO WINNING POST

STEWARDS’ MR T BAILEY (CHAIRMAN), MR J HAIGH, MR J GRAHAM,
PANEL: MR D TAPSALL and MR M TUTT (CADET)



GENERAL

From Gold Coast Turf Club – 1 July 2000 – Race 7 Lladro Class 3 Handicap – 1,400 Metres

Trainer BRUCE BROWN reported on Wednesday 5 July 2000 that FEE FI PO had subsequently pulled up sore in both hind quarters after its run and in his view this would have had a significant bearing on the gelding’s poor performance.

08.07.00

After considering submissions by Bookmaker M FEWSTER regarding his use of a mobile telephone during the course of today’s meeting, the stewards decided not to take any direct action however, he was issued with a reprimand under Local Rule 118A.

RACE 1 – JIM BEAM MAIDEN HANDICAP DIV. 1 – 1,800 METRES

The start of this race was delayed when MIDNIGHT DEAL became fractious in the barriers which also caused OTHAPUS in the adjacent stall to become very fractious. Both horses were subsequently withdrawn at 11.26 a.m. by order of the stewards acting on veterinary advice. Prior to the announcement of ‘correct weight’ all monies invested on OTHAPUS and MIDNIGHT DEAL were ordered to be refunded with deductions of 25 cents in the dollar for a win and 23 cents for a place on the face value of the ticket. Trainer Mrs A ASPINALL was advised that she must obtain a further barrier certificate for MIDNIGHT DEAL before it is permitted to race again.

NEDSYND was slowly away.

Approaching the 1,000 metres ARGINESS shifted out to improve and in doing so made heavy contact on at least two occasions with PROFESSIONAL GIRL.

Stewards questioned Jockey R KENDALL as to the reason why MAJUSTAR was retired out of the event at the top of the home straight and he explained that the horse commenced to hang out from the 1,000 metres and in doing so resulted in the bit being pulled through the MAJUSTAR’s mouth and the bridle being pulled over one ear. A veterinary examination of MAJUSTAR revealed no obvious abnormalities. Trainer G PATON was advised that MAJUSTAR must compete in an official barrier trial to the satisfaction of the stewards before it is permitted to race again.

BEER BELLY BOB commenced to hang out off the track leaving the 1,000 metres placing its rider at a distinct disadvantage. Trainer G CLUNES was advised that BEER BELLY BOB must perform in a barrier trial to the satisfaction of stewards before it is permitted to race again.

Stewards questioned Trainer R BALCOMBE regarding the poor performance of COURTNEY GIRL today and he advised stewards that the mare would now be retired from racing.


RACE 2 – QUEENSLAND CHAMBER OF COMMERCE & INDUSTRY MAIDEN HANDICAP DIV. 2 – 1,800 METRES

Stewards accepted the explanation from Trainer K DEVINE for the apparent failure to declare a rider for THAT DREAM by the prescribed time.

RACE 3 – WORKFORCE ONE (TWO-YEARS-OLD) MAIDEN HANDICAP – DIV. 1 – 1,200 METRES

GRAND RESERVE raced quite erratically in the early and middle stages of the race and near the 700 metres shifted in for no apparent reason making heavy contact with the running rail. Trainer P BROWN was advised that stewards would monitor the racing manners of GRAND RESERVE and an official warning would be placed on the horse. He was further advised that should there be a repeat performance, further action may have to be considered.

Near the 600 metres ROSIE O’ ROSIE shifted in on its own accord and as a result was checked to avoid the heels of BUTTERSCOTCH BABE.

Leaving the 200 metres PLAYGROUND was inclined to shift out under pressure and made contact with MISS GROSVENOR on at least two occasions.

Near the 50 metres CROFTSIDE PARK was steadied away from the heels of GAME DEFECTS and as a result shifted in and hampered SIMONSTAR.

K POPE (GAME DEFECTS) reported after the race that the tree of his saddle snapped on leaving the barriers and as a result he was placed at a distinct disadvantage for the remainder of the race.

RACE 4 – DELFIN LIMITED (TWO-YEARS-OLD) MAIDEN HANDICAP – DIV. 2 – 1,200 METRES

Trainer P BALZEN was fined $50 for failing to have OH DOLLY on course by the prescribed time.

Shortly after the start SHIZUKA was checked severely and lost considerable ground when crowded for room between GAMMIE’S WAY and AQUA DIANA after that horse was taken out by HIGH SAILS and ROYAL JEST. K BELL (ROYAL JEST) was reminded of his obligations to ensure that his mounts are kept on a straight course wherever possible.

OH DOLLY hung out for a major part of the race and on entering the home straight became unbalanced and lost ground. Trainer P BALZEN was advised that a warning would be placed on the filly regarding her racing manners.

Inside the 200 metres HIGH SAILS shifted out abruptly under pressure.

A veterinary examination of CANDY WALK after the race revealed that the filly had shifted its near fore plate.

RACE 5 – GOLD COAST AIRPORT LTD (CLASS 3) HANDICAP – 900 METRES

BLACK QUOZ jumped away awkwardly and shifted in making heavy contact with TWIRL.




RACE 6 – GOLD COAST DISPLAYS (CLASS 4) HANDICAP – 1,200 METRES

Trainer L KELLY was fined $50 for nominating FORGINGS LAD for this particular race when found to be ineligible.

GO JUAN GO suffered a bleeding attack from both nostrils and will now be ineligible to race for a period of three months.

RACE 7 – FIBRE LIGHT (COLTS, GELDINGS AND ENTIRES) CLASS 1 HANDICAP – 1,300 METRES

Trainer G STEWART was fined $50 for failing to declare a rider for MR. LEVI by the prescribed time.

JASTANJAH was slowly away.

Leaving the 1,000 metres HOT FEET commenced to over-race after making contact with the hind quarters of GALACTIC ROMEO which shifted out slightly. Shortly after this HOT FEET then had to be checked to avoid the heels of TIME FLIES BYE which shifted in. In all the circumstances the stewards decided not to take any direct action however L HILL (TIME FLIES BYE) was reminded of his obligations when shifting ground. A veterinary examination of HOT FEET after the race revealed no obvious abnormalities.

Rounding the home turn GALACTIC ROMEO shifted out abruptly to improve and in doing so forced JASTANJAH wider on the track.

Over the concluding stages of the race TIME FLIES BYE was disappointed for clear running between CARTONS and GALACTIC ROMEO which shifted in slightly under pressure.

RACE 8 –GRAND MERCURE BROADBEACH (FILLIES AND MARES) CLASS 1 HANDICAP – 1,300 METRES

As S KILLEN was indisposed, stewards permitted the following replacements:

Race 8 SASSADASH K POPE
Race 9 CHAMTON P CUDDIHY

Inside the final 50 metres LIVELY LITTLE LADY resented being struck with the whip and as a result lashed out with both hind legs and then became unbalanced making heavy contact with the hind quarters of AFFIRMED’S LASS. A veterinary examination of LIVELY LITTLE LADY after the race revealed no obvious abnormalities. Trainer A EDMONDS was shown the video replay of the incident and he gave the stewards an undertaking that he would bear this incident in mind when giving instructions to riders who ride the mare in the future.


RACE 9 – COLE DIESEL CLASS 2 HANDICAP – 2,200 METRES

DANCING AMORE made the crossing near the 1,800 metres awkwardly.

Near the 800 metres DANCING AMORE made contact with the running rail and became unbalanced.


On entering the home straight YALLAH’S GIFT which was weakening had to be steadied to avoid the heels of EMERALD PRINCE which shifted in when not quite clear. J POLLARD (EMERALD PRINCE) was issued with a reprimand and reminded of his obligations when shifting ground.
